Trellis, the scheduler that coordinates nightly data backfills for the Oakmere warehouse, has missed its dispatch window by more than 30 minutes. Downstream reports may show stale figures until the run completes. Do not manually retrigger jobs; duplicate backfills can corrupt partition counters. Current queue status and recovery steps are documented on the internal status page.

dashboard of yagep-tajop = https://jira.tolvaqsys.internal/browse/pages/pages/browse

### Step 4: Lock down the validator service

Before migrating FeedProof, the podcast feed validator, confirm that outbound fetches are restricted to the allowlisted resolver and that redirect depth is capped. The legacy instance permitted unrestricted redirects, which the review flagged. Apply the hardened profile before enabling traffic. For audit purposes, the configuration values being applied are reproduced below.

service settings:
[holath]
host = holath.novacio.corp
user = holath_svc
database = holath_prod

Subject: Replica lag alarm cut-over — done

Hi, welcome aboard. Yesterday we finished moving the read-replica lag alarm for the Pellwick ledger database from the legacy monitor to Skylark Alerts. Thresholds are unchanged, but evaluation now happens every thirty seconds instead of every five minutes, so expect faster pages. The alarm is driven entirely by the values below:

deployment values, kawip-kafog:
belath:
  pin: 3709
  tenant: ulaox
  seal: seal_25075386
  metrics_host: metrics.belath.halixhq.test
  standby_team: gormir
  escalation: wenys-fenwyn
  nonce: 26e5f7

# Client setup for the Mergewell dedupe service.
# This client scans incoming customer records from the Tidepool intake
# queue and flags probable duplicates by fuzzy-matching name and region.
# Support can re-run a merge by calling client.remerge(record_id).
# Flagged pairs land in the review queue, never auto-merged.
# The client authenticates against the internal dedupe API with the key below.

gateway credential: kto7_yV41IWH